Found in sand deserts from Turkmenistan to parts of Russia is the piebald shrew. A pocket-sized species that reaches no more than three inches in length, these tiny shrews feed on insects and their larvae, ants, and occasionally, small lizards. They are most active at dusk and throughout the night, retreating into rodent burrows when the sun rises for some much needed rest. Photo taken @moscow_zoo_official.
